BE IT RESOLVED by the Senate of the State of Texas, 82nd | ||
Legislature, Regular Session, 2011, That Senate Rule 12.03 be | ||
suspended in part as provided by Senate Rule 12.08 to enable the | ||
conference committee appointed to resolve the differences on | ||
House Bill 1517 (disposition of fines for traffic violations | ||
collected by certain counties and municipalities) to consider | ||
and take action on the following matter: | ||
Senate Rule 12.03(3) is suspended to permit the committee, | ||
in SECTION 1 of the bill, in Section 542.402, Transportation | ||
Code, to add text on a matter which is not in disagreement to read | ||
as follows: | ||
(g) This subsection and Subsection (f) expire on | ||
September 1, 2021. | ||
Explanation: The addition is necessary for Section | ||
542.402(f), Transportation Code, to expire on September 1, 2021. | ||
